Differences between Molasses and Corned beef

  • Molasses have more Manganese, Magnesium, Potassium, Copper, Iron, and Vitamin B6, while Corned beef have more Vitamin B12, and Zinc.
  • Corned beef's daily need coverage for Vitamin B12 is 68% higher.
  • Corned beef contains 70 times less Manganese than Molasses. Molasses contain 1.53mg of Manganese, while Corned beef contains 0.022mg.
  • The amount of Sodium in Molasses are lower.

The food types used in this comparison are Molasses and Beef, cured, corned beef, brisket, cooked.

All nutrients comparison - raw data values

Nutrient Molasses Corned beef Opinion
Net carbs 74.73g 0.47g Molasses
Protein 0g 18.17g Corned beef
Fats 0.1g 18.98g Corned beef
Carbs 74.73g 0.47g Molasses
Calories 290kcal 251kcal Molasses
Fructose 12.79g Molasses
Sugar 74.72g 0g Corned beef
Calcium 205mg 8mg Molasses
Iron 4.72mg 1.86mg Molasses
Magnesium 242mg 12mg Molasses
Phosphorus 31mg 125mg Corned beef
Potassium 1464mg 145mg Molasses
Sodium 37mg 973mg Molasses
Zinc 0.29mg 4.58mg Corned beef
Copper 0.487mg 0.154mg Molasses
Manganese 1.53mg 0.022mg Molasses
Selenium 17.8µg 32.8µg Corned beef
Vitamin E 0mg 0.16mg Corned beef
Vitamin D 0IU 4IU Corned beef
Vitamin D 0µg 0.1µg Corned beef
Vitamin B1 0.041mg 0.026mg Molasses
Vitamin B2 0.002mg 0.17mg Corned beef
Vitamin B3 0.93mg 3.03mg Corned beef
Vitamin B5 0.804mg 0.42mg Molasses
Vitamin B6 0.67mg 0.23mg Molasses
Folate 0µg 6µg Corned beef
Vitamin B12 0µg 1.63µg Corned beef
Vitamin K 0µg 1.5µg Corned beef
Tryptophan 0.119mg Corned beef
Threonine 0.726mg Corned beef
Isoleucine 0.827mg Corned beef
Leucine 1.445mg Corned beef
Lysine 1.536mg Corned beef
Methionine 0.473mg Corned beef
Phenylalanine 0.718mg Corned beef
Valine 0.901mg Corned beef
Histidine 0.58mg Corned beef
Cholesterol 0mg 98mg Molasses
Saturated Fat 0.018g 6.34g Molasses
Monounsaturated Fat 0.032g 9.22g Corned beef
Polyunsaturated fat 0.05g 0.67g Corned beef
